Key Attractions

madrid-modern-tour-with-private-guide-in-yellow-tuk-tuk

The tour starts at Plaza Isabel II, where visitors embark on their journey through Madrid’s iconic landmarks.

First, they visit the impressive Royal Palace and the renowned Prado Museum, home to masterpieces by renowned artists.

Next, they head to the legendary Santiago Bernabeu Stadium, the home of Real Madrid football club.

Afterwards, they explore the tranquil Retiro Park and the striking Almudena Cathedral.

The tour then winds through the lively Puerta del Sol and the charming Las Letras Quarter, before ending at the iconic Plaza de Cibeles and the historic Alcala Gate.

Meeting Point

The meeting point for the Madrid tour is located in front of the Starbucks at Plaza Isabel II.

Tour participants should look for the distinctive yellow tuk tuks that will be waiting to welcome them.
